日韩性视频-久久久蜜桃-www中文字幕-在线中文字幕av-亚洲欧美一区二区三区四区-撸久久-香蕉视频一区-久久无码精品丰满人妻-国产高潮av-激情福利社-日韩av网址大全-国产精品久久999-日本五十路在线-性欧美在线-久久99精品波多结衣一区-男女午夜免费视频-黑人极品ⅴideos精品欧美棵-人人妻人人澡人人爽精品欧美一区-日韩一区在线看-欧美a级在线免费观看

歡迎訪問(wèn) 生活随笔!

生活随笔

當(dāng)前位置: 首頁(yè) > 前端技术 > react >内容正文

react

怎么设计一个有效的筛选功能?

發(fā)布時(shí)間:2025/3/16 react 104 生活随笔
生活随笔 收集整理的這篇文章主要介紹了 怎么设计一个有效的筛选功能? 小編覺(jué)得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.

怎么設(shè)計(jì)一個(gè)有效的篩選功能?

在信息爆炸的時(shí)代,用戶面臨著海量的數(shù)據(jù)和選擇。一個(gè)設(shè)計(jì)良好的篩選功能,能夠幫助用戶快速、準(zhǔn)確地找到他們所需要的信息,從而極大地提升用戶體驗(yàn)和轉(zhuǎn)化率。然而,僅僅提供一些簡(jiǎn)單的篩選條件是不夠的,一個(gè)有效的篩選功能需要深入理解用戶需求、精心設(shè)計(jì)交互邏輯和優(yōu)化性能。本文將深入探討如何設(shè)計(jì)一個(gè)有效的篩選功能,涵蓋需求分析、功能設(shè)計(jì)、交互設(shè)計(jì)、性能優(yōu)化和用戶測(cè)試等方面。

理解用戶需求:篩選功能的基石

任何成功的篩選功能都始于對(duì)用戶需求的深刻理解。這意味著我們需要了解:用戶是誰(shuí)?他們想要做什么?他們通常使用哪些關(guān)鍵詞進(jìn)行搜索?他們期望在篩選后看到什么樣的結(jié)果?為了更好地理解用戶需求,我們可以采用以下方法:

1. 用戶調(diào)研:

2. 數(shù)據(jù)分析:

3. 競(jìng)品分析:

通過(guò)以上方法,我們可以獲得對(duì)用戶需求的全面了解,為篩選功能的設(shè)計(jì)奠定堅(jiān)實(shí)的基礎(chǔ)。例如,如果我們發(fā)現(xiàn)用戶經(jīng)常使用價(jià)格區(qū)間和品牌進(jìn)行篩選,那么我們就應(yīng)該將這兩個(gè)篩選條件放在更顯眼的位置,并提供更精確的價(jià)格區(qū)間選擇。

功能設(shè)計(jì):構(gòu)建篩選功能的骨架

在了解用戶需求的基礎(chǔ)上,我們需要設(shè)計(jì)篩選功能的核心功能。以下是一些關(guān)鍵的功能設(shè)計(jì)考慮因素:

1. 篩選條件的選擇:

2. 篩選條件的類型:

  • 單選:
  • 多選:
  • 區(qū)間選擇:
  • 文本輸入:
  • 排序:

    3. 篩選邏輯:

  • 與(AND):
  • 或(OR):

    4. 結(jié)果展示:

    例如,對(duì)于一個(gè)在線書店,我們可以提供按作者、出版社、出版年份、書籍類型、價(jià)格區(qū)間等篩選條件。對(duì)于書籍類型,我們可以使用多選框,允許用戶選擇多個(gè)類型。對(duì)于價(jià)格區(qū)間,我們可以使用滑動(dòng)條,允許用戶自定義價(jià)格范圍。

    交互設(shè)計(jì):打造流暢的篩選體驗(yàn)

    一個(gè)好的篩選功能不僅需要強(qiáng)大的功能,還需要良好的交互體驗(yàn)。以下是一些關(guān)鍵的交互設(shè)計(jì)考慮因素:

    1. 可訪問(wèn)性:

    2. 即時(shí)反饋:

    3. 靈活的操作:

    4. 移動(dòng)優(yōu)先:

    例如,對(duì)于一個(gè)電商網(wǎng)站的移動(dòng)應(yīng)用,我們可以將篩選功能放置在底部導(dǎo)航欄的“篩選”按鈕中。用戶點(diǎn)擊該按鈕后,彈出一個(gè)抽屜式的篩選面板,其中包含各種篩選條件。用戶可以選擇多個(gè)篩選條件,并點(diǎn)擊“確定”按鈕應(yīng)用篩選。篩選結(jié)果會(huì)立即更新,并在頁(yè)面頂部顯示篩選條件匯總。

    性能優(yōu)化:保證篩選功能的流暢運(yùn)行

    即使功能再?gòu)?qiáng)大,交互再友好,如果篩選功能的性能不佳,也會(huì)嚴(yán)重影響用戶體驗(yàn)。以下是一些關(guān)鍵的性能優(yōu)化考慮因素:

    1. 數(shù)據(jù)庫(kù)優(yōu)化:

    2. 前端優(yōu)化:

    3. 異步加載:

    4. 節(jié)流和防抖:

    例如,對(duì)于一個(gè)擁有數(shù)百萬(wàn)商品的電商網(wǎng)站,我們可以使用Elasticsearch等搜索引擎來(lái)加速篩選操作。同時(shí),使用CDN加速圖片和JavaScript文件,并使用懶加載技術(shù)來(lái)提高頁(yè)面加載速度。

    用戶測(cè)試:驗(yàn)證篩選功能的有效性

    在完成篩選功能的設(shè)計(jì)和開發(fā)后,我們需要進(jìn)行用戶測(cè)試,驗(yàn)證其有效性。用戶測(cè)試可以幫助我們發(fā)現(xiàn)潛在的問(wèn)題,并改進(jìn)篩選功能的設(shè)計(jì)。以下是一些常見的用戶測(cè)試方法:

    1. 用戶訪談:

    2. A/B測(cè)試:

    3. 用戶反饋:

    4. 性能測(cè)試:

    通過(guò)用戶測(cè)試,我們可以不斷改進(jìn)篩選功能的設(shè)計(jì),使其更加符合用戶需求,更加易于使用,更加高效穩(wěn)定。

    綜上所述,設(shè)計(jì)一個(gè)有效的篩選功能需要深入理解用戶需求、精心設(shè)計(jì)交互邏輯、優(yōu)化性能以及持續(xù)進(jìn)行用戶測(cè)試。只有這樣,才能打造出真正能夠幫助用戶快速、準(zhǔn)確地找到所需信息的篩選功能,從而提升用戶體驗(yàn)和轉(zhuǎn)化率。

    總結(jié)

    以上是生活随笔為你收集整理的怎么设计一个有效的筛选功能?的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。

    如果覺(jué)得生活随笔網(wǎng)站內(nèi)容還不錯(cuò),歡迎將生活随笔推薦給好友。